ARTICLE CARRIER, BLANK AND METHOD OF CONSTRUCTION
20230091859 · 2023-03-23 ·

Aspects of the disclosure relate to an article top engaging device, a carrier (90) for packaging one or more articles (B) and a blank (10) for forming the carrier. The article carrier comprises a sleeve structure (12/18) defining at least in part an interior of the article carrier for receiving at least one article, the sleeve structure including at least one substantially planar portion. An end closure structure (14/16) is hingedly connected to a first end of the sleeve structure to at least partially close the first end. At least one glue flap (20, 22) is hingedly connected to the planar portion of the sleeve structure for pivotal movement with respect to the planar portion. at least one glue flap is disposed generally in the plane of the planar portion of the sleeve structure when the at least one article l is received in the interior of the article carrier.

ARTICLE CARRIER AND BLANK THEREFOR
20200198865 · 2020-06-25 ·

A carrier (190, 90) comprising a plurality of main panels (18, 20, 22, 24, 26) forming outer walls and defining an interior chamber, the plurality of main panels comprise a first side panel (20, 120), a second side panel (24, 124), first end panel (18, 118), second end panel (64, 164), third end panel (70, 170) and fourth end panel (82, 182). The first and fourth end panels form a composite end wall of the carrier. The second and third end walls form a second composite end wall of the carrier. The second end wall is hingedly connected to the third end wall by a first fold line (21, 121). The interior chamber is divided into two or more cells by a partition structure. The partition structure comprises a first handle panel (14, 114) hingedly connected along a first side edge to an end panel.

CARTON AND BLANK THEREFOR
20190300256 · 2019-10-03 ·

A carton includes a tubular structure having a plurality of outer walls defining an interior volume for receiving one or more articles. The carton includes a major end closure flap hinged to a first outer wall and a minor end closure flap hinged to a second outer wall. The minor end closure flap at least partially overlies the major end closure flap. The carton has an automatically erecting article-retaining structure hingedly connected to the major and minor end closure flaps.
